Using a USB External Hard Disk Drive (GZ-
HD620)
You can copy video and still image files to a USB external hard disk drive
from this unit. You can also play the files in the USB external hard disk drive
on this unit.
Refer also to the instruction manual of the USB external hard disk drive.
Recommended USB External Hard Disk Drives
Seagate
FreeAgent™ Desk series
LaCie
Design by Neil Poulton series
When connecting to the above products, use a USB cable with Mini-A
(Male) to Mini-B (Male) connectors.

Memo:
USB external hard disk drives with the capacity over 2 TB cannot be used.
Copying may take time. (For example, saving 1 hour video in XP mode
takes about 20 minutes.)
Sound or video may be interrupted during playback.
Format the USB external hard disk drive when connecting it to this unit
for the first time. (All data is deleted.)
Refer to the help file of the provided Everio MediaBrowser software when
you use the PC to operate the data in the USB external hard disk drive
directly copied from this unit.
CAUTION:
Do not connect a USB hub between this unit and the USB external hard
disk drive.
Disconnect the USB external hard disk drive when using other USB
devices such as a BD/DVD writer or another USB external hard disk drive.
Avoid the following operations during copying and playing back.
- Turning off the unit or the USB external hard disk drive.
- Disconnecting the USB cable.
Files deleted from this unit cannot be written to a disc using a BD/DVD
writer even if they have been copied to the USB external hard disk drive.
Do not format the USB external hard disk drive using the PC. If you did,
format again using this unit. (All the data in the USB external hard disk
drive will be erased.)
Avoid the following operations using the PC.
- Deleting files or folders in the USB external hard disk drive.
- Moving files or folders in the USB external hard disk drive.
- Changing the name of files or folders in the USB external hard disk drive.
These operations make the data impossible to be played back on this
unit.
When you use the PC to edit the data in the USB external hard disk drive,
copy the data to the PC before editing. Editing the data in the USB
external hard disk drive directly from the PC makes the data impossible
to be played back on this unit.

Preparing a USB External Hard Disk Drive

1
Connect to a USB external hard disk drive.
Turn off all units.
① Connect the AC adapter to this unit.
② Connect the AC adapter of the USB external hard disk drive.
③ Connect the USB cable provided with the USB external hard disk drive.
The USB cable provided with this unit cannot be used.
2
Open the LCD monitor.
After connecting, turn on this unit first, then turn on the USB external hard
disk drive.
The "VIDEO BACKUP"/"STILL IMAGE BACKUP" menu appears.
While the USB cable is connected, the "VIDEO BACKUP"/"STILL IMAGE
BACKUP" menu is displayed.
